Tennessee stepping back into the abyss


For the second time in three years, Tennessee has simultaneous vacancies at the athletic director and head football coach positions. Let’s put the cards on the table and admit the obvious. This is one heck of a mess — even by Tennessee standards. Candidly, I only recently came to the conclusion that Jeremy Pruitt was definitely on his way out as Vols' coach. (GoVols247)
